I wrote one year ago: In Memory of Sister Rosetta Tharpe (March 20, 1915 – October 9, 1973), an American singer, songwriter, guitarist and recording artist. A pioneer of twentieth-century music, Tharpe attained great popularity in the 1930s and 1940s with her gospel recordings that were a unique mixture of spiritual lyrics and rhythmic/early rock accompaniment. She became gospel musics first crossover artist and its first great recording star, referred to later as the original soul sister. She was an early influence on iconic figures such as Little Richard, Johnny Cash, Elvis Presley and Jerry Lee Lewis.
